Location: Wardens live on site at The Skerries and Ynys Feurig

Contract: Fixed Term, 3.5 or 4 months / Hours: Full Time, 37.5 hours per week

Would you like to spend the summer working on the Isle of Anglesey, spending your days by the sea watching over a bustling tern colony? Do you love seabirds and want to make a real difference to their fortunes?

We are looking to fill two vacancies at each of two very different sites – The Skerries and Ynys Feurig – both are part of the Anglesey Terns SPA and home to mixed colonies of Arctic & Common Terns.
